From 34a0fa1dc40fe86cbac14fe397ae6792fdea5563 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=C5=81ukasz=20Mierzwa?= Date: Wed, 31 Jul 2019 20:49:41 +0100 Subject: [PATCH] fix(ui): disable hotkeys when modal is hidden HotKeys component needs to be unmounted on hide, otherwise we might have multiple modals responding to key events --- ui/src/Components/Modal/index.js | 22 ++++++++++++---------- 1 file changed, 12 insertions(+), 10 deletions(-) diff --git a/ui/src/Components/Modal/index.js b/ui/src/Components/Modal/index.js index 3fc64b181..7a66373bb 100644 --- a/ui/src/Components/Modal/index.js +++ b/ui/src/Components/Modal/index.js @@ -59,22 +59,24 @@ const Modal = observer( const { size, isOpen, toggleOpen, children, ...props } = this.props; return ReactDOM.createPortal( - + -
-
-
{children}
+ +
+
+
{children}
+
-
+
- , + , document.body ); }